Here's some sketches and a maquette I've been making for a new picture I'm planning to do. The idea was generated by my participating in an exercise called Art By Committee, a group sketch game that James Gurney hosts on his incredible blog Gurney Journey.
James Gurney is the accomplished illustrator of the Dinotopia series of books. He is an incredible painter and is extremely generous in sharing his knowledge of art on his blog.

I've been working with a cool new Pen. It's called the Pentel Pocket Brush pen.









It really works well. The ink flows just as if you were painting from a brush dipped into ink. The lighter tones are brushed in with a faber -Castell grey value brush pen.
